Instructions
- 1. Rinse 1 cup of brown rice thoroughly and soak it in water for 4-6 hours. Drain and set aside.
- 2. Soak 7/8 cup of almonds in water for 2-3 hours. Drain and set aside.
- 3. In a blender, combine the soaked brown rice, soaked almonds, 1/4 teaspoon of, 1 tablespoon of maple syrup, 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ract, and 1/2 teaspoon of salt. Add 1 to 1 1/2 cups of water and blend until smooth.
- 4. Gradually add another 1 to 2 cups of water while blending to achieve a smooth and creamy consistency.
- 5. Strain the mixture through a fine mesh strainer or cheesecloth into a large bowl, pressing to extract as much liquid as possible. Discard the solids.
- 6. Add additional water to the strained liquid to make up to 1/2 gallon. Stir well, taste, and adjust sweetness or salt if needed.
- 7.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 3 days. Shake well before serving.
